Information About Visit Tuolumne County
As the role of the Destination Marketing Organization (DMO) has evolved, Visit Tuolumne County has adopted the following statements to incorporate multiple areas of involvement.
Mission Statement: To enhance Tuolumne County’s visitor economy through tourism.
Community Statement: Visit Tuolumne County supports the community through the Community Investment Program. The VTC team members take pride in being part of Tuolumne County by taking an active role in a vibrant and successful community.
Strategic Statement: To align with Destination Marketing Organization (DMO) trends, the VTC takes an active role in industry conferences, continued education, multi-year planning, strategic partnerships, and industry advocacy.
Vision Statement: VTC is the premiere authority for marketing Tuolumne County’s tourism assets and plays a key role in crisis communications, crisis recovery and destination stewardship.
Inspiration Statement: The VTC team is passionate about and inspired by High Sierra Adventures, Yosemite Explorations, and Gold Country Discoveries.

Board of Directors and Other VTC Meetings

Visit Tuolumne County Board of Directors Meetings are the 3rd Thursday of every other month (Jan., March, May, July, Sept., Nov.) at 1:00pm.
Visit Tuolumne County Headquarters: 193 South Washington Street, Sonora
